Synopsis

Alice, a curious young girl, follows a hurried White Rabbit down a rabbit hole and enters the whimsical world of Wonderland. There, she encounters peculiar characters like the grinning Cheshire Cat, the eccentric Mad Hatter, and the tyrannical Queen of Hearts. As Alice navigates this topsy-turvy realm, she faces bizarre challenges and grows in self-awareness, ultimately questioning the boundaries between reality and imagination.

About the author

Lewis Carroll was a writer from England who loved creating magical stories and playful poems. He is best known for writing 'Alice's Adventures in Wonderland' and 'Through the Looking-Glass'. His books are filled with curious characters, clever wordplay, and exciting adventures that have delighted children and adults for many years.
